Output 659355d301f48b44374fdd7390bd77e3963b5e9cc04228deb6d81deacbaa5c18:0

value
24791890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2510819043b7faee5aa62e34371b88e876813d1c OP_EQUAL
address
MBH91PiCAnnK8W8mwqE5gDZbuJssQQfj6W
transaction
659355d301f48b44374fdd7390bd77e3963b5e9cc04228deb6d81deacbaa5c18
spent
true